The Postgraduate Certificate in Psychodynamic Communication for Stress Management is a comprehensive course that teaches learners how to apply psychodynamic principles in managing stress and enhancing communication skills. This course highlights the importance of understanding the psychological aspects of communication, enabling learners to effectively manage stress in various professional settings.

With the increasing demand for mental health awareness and stress management in the workplace, this course is highly relevant for professionals in healthcare, education, human resources, and business management. By equipping learners with essential skills in psychodynamic communication, this course provides a solid foundation for career advancement and growth. Throughout the course, learners will explore the theoretical framework of psychodynamic communication, develop practical skills in stress management, and analyze real-world case studies. This program not only deepens learners' understanding of psychodynamic principles but also provides them with the necessary tools to apply these concepts in their professional lives, making them more effective and resilient communicators.

Course Details

• Psychodynamic Theory and Communication
• Stress Management: An Overview
• The Psychodynamics of Stress and Communication
• The Role of the Therapeutic Relationship in Psychodynamic Communication
• Understanding and Managing Transference and Countertransference in Stress Management
• Psychodynamic Techniques for Stress Reduction
• The Impact of the Unconscious on Communication and Stress
• Case Studies in Psychodynamic Communication for Stress Management
• Research Methods and Evaluation in Psychodynamic Communication
• Professional Ethics and Development in Psychodynamic Communication for Stress Management
